Answer:Precautions are actions taken in advance to prevent or minimize potential risks, dangers, or adverse outcomes. They are proactive measures designed to ensure safety and reduce the likelihood of harm or negative consequences in various situations, such as in health, safety, or environmental contexts.Key Points about Precautions:1. Purpose: Precautions aim to protect individuals and communities from harm, accidents, or emergencies.2. Types of Precautions:Health Precautions: Measures to prevent the spread of diseases (e.g., vaccinations, wearing masks).Safety Precautions: Guidelines to ensure safety in various environments (e.g., wearing seat belts, using safety gear).Environmental Precautions: Steps taken to protect the environment (e.g., recycling, reducing waste).3. Examples:Washing hands regularly to prevent illness.Checking equipment before use to avoid accidents.Following safety protocols in laboratories or construction sites.4. Importance: Taking precautions can help avoid emergencies, enhance safety, and promote well-being.In summary, precautions are essential for minimizing risks and ensuring safety in everyday life and various professional settings.
